Tudor architecture developed in England between 1485 and 1558, and the style became popular in many wealthy northeastern suburbs, including Scarsdale, in the 1920s. The 6.7-square-mile town, which was settled in 1701 by English aristocrat Caleb Heathcote, has no shortage of road names that evoke his homeland, including Whig, Tory and Paddington. Platform tennis, a paddle game played in the winter, was invented in Scarsdale, and courts still dot the town, as at Brite Avenue Park. Hoffman made five flights as a Space Shuttle astronaut, including the first mission to repair the Hubble Space Telescope in 1993, when the orbiting telescope's flawed optical system was corrected. Jeffrey Alan Hoffman (born November 2, 1944) is an American former NASA astronaut and currently a professor of aeronautics and astronautics at MIT.
